    Vera Kurian, whose debut, NEVER SAW ME COMING, was nominated for an Edgar Award, returns with A STEP PAST DARKNESS. This chilling, atmospheric thriller is about a town controlled by its megachurch and the dangerous lives of those unwilling to bend to its power. Devil’s Peak mountain, home to a once-prosperous coal mine, has long divided the towns of Wesley Falls and Evansville.

    When I set out to write my second novel, A Step Part Darkness, I knew it was a lot more ambitious than my debut had been. Several elements made it more complicated: it has a dual-timeline with a separate but related mystery in each and it had an ensemble cast. Specifically, it had six main characters, each of whom would have their own POV in both timelines.
